Output 2e141cd17759e319a4b7f94d30a564dcce40b7008923967c1b9e65030741b550:18

value
17889834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a1cc5e9857a41cae76ce75a045f4e8e874a08d OP_EQUAL
address
3GhWZwwxupNCJ7Anh2Kkk5M4fuTFF26iQE
transaction
2e141cd17759e319a4b7f94d30a564dcce40b7008923967c1b9e65030741b550
spent
true